Flutter 环境配置

编程入门 行业动态 更新时间:2024-10-28 06:32:20

Flutter <a href=https://www.elefans.com/category/jswz/34/1771403.html style=环境配置"/>

Flutter 环境配置

Flutter是谷歌的移动UI框架,可以快速在iOS和Android上构建高质量的原生用户界面。 Flutter可以与现有的代码一起工作。在全世界,Flutter正在被越来越多的开发者和组织使用,并且Flutter是完全免费、开源的。

文章目录

    • 1,下载SDK安装包
    • 2,配置环境变量
    • 3,执行flutter doctor
    • 4,创建新项目
    • 5,Flutter 学习资料
    • 6,Flutter macOS环境配置

学习一门新的语言、新的开发方式,先从开发环境开始配起:

1,下载SDK安装包

点击下载

如果下载不了,可以选择github下载

注意,不要将flutter安装到需要一些高权限的路径如C:\Program Files\

下载好安装包之后解压

2,配置环境变量

在执行flutter doctor检测是否安装完成之前,要先配置好环境变量才行
所以先配置环境,以下为Windows示例(mac示例):
解压之后,找到bin目录

然后桌面右键 我的电脑>属性>高级系统设置>环境变量>在用户变量中的Path中添加上图中到bin目录的路径,比如flutter\bin

3,执行flutter doctor

找到解压flutter目录下的flutter_console.bat ,双击执行

执行flutter doctor检测是否安装完成

在命令提示符或PowerShell窗口中运行此命令。目前,Flutter不支持像Git Bash这样的第三方shell。

执行结果:

这里出现了4个issues,果然万事开头难,然后中间难,然后结尾难。

先不慌,大致过一下这几个红色的×:

  • 首先第一个是flutter Unable to locate Android SDK. 找不到Android SDK?明明有的呀,继续看,它说如果安装在一个自定义的路径,要设置ANDROID_HOME,ok 那就加上ANDROID_HOME变量,变量值就是Android SDK路径
  • 然后看下面的异常,我有两个AS版本,随便看其中一个就行,问题不大,原来是FlutterDart的插件没安装

不慌,先配置ANDROID_HOME变量,配置好之后再次执行flutter doctor,发现结果还是不行?!

返回继续看文档,发现了无任何特效的一句话重启Windows以应用此更改 ,原来是忘了重启了,既然要重启,那顺便把插件也装了吧,反正也是要重启AS的

Settings>Plugins中搜索flutter,然后安装,安装之前会提示先装Dart插件,同意即可

安装完成之后,重启。

重启之后,打开之前解压的flutter目录,双击打开flutter_console.bat,再次执行flutter doctor,结果如下:

ok,Android SDK路径没问题了,AS3.2的插件也装了,接下来就是创建一个新项目跑起来试试了。

4,创建新项目

重启之后创建项目就多了一条New Flutter Project...



项目名称是小写才行,然后Next、Finish 就行

然后点击运行,选择一个模拟器,效果如下:


ok,这就跑起来了,初始就是官方给的例子,顺便加了一句绿色的Hello World , Hello Flutter

ok,Flutter的环境配置就到此完成了,接下来就是Flutter开发的 入门>进阶>放弃。。

官方配置文档


5,Flutter 学习资料

  • Flutter官网
  • Flutter中文网
  • Flutter for Android 开发者
  • Flutter github
  • 咸鱼技术
  • 掘金Flutter专栏
  • 升级 Flutter

6,Flutter macOS环境配置


更多推荐

Flutter 环境配置

本文发布于:2023-07-03 10:00:14,感谢您对本站的认可!
本文链接:https://www.elefans.com/category/jswz/34/1004806.html
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。
本文标签:环境   Flutter

发布评论

评论列表 (有 0 条评论)
草根站长

>www.elefans.com

编程频道|电子爱好者 - 技术资讯及电子产品介绍!